The Toyotomi Hideyoshi Katana by CAS Hanwei is a collectible Japanese sword inspired by one of the defining figures of Japan’s unification period. Designed for collection and historical display, it features detailed fittings referencing Hideyoshi’s legacy, including an embossed tsuba with gold-coloured accents and imagery associated with Osaka Castle and the tea ceremony.

- A historically themed CAS Hanwei katana honouring Toyotomi Hideyoshi, with detailed fittings and a collector-focused presentation.
- 27-inch forged blade with bo-hi on both sides and classic katana proportions.
- T10 high-carbon steel blade with differential hardness of HRC 60 at the edge and HRC 40 at the back.
- Black cotton handle wrap over white same, paired with an embossed tsuba, fuchi and kashira featuring gold-coloured detailing.
- Deep black lacquered saya completes the piece; overall length is 40 1/4 inches and weight is 2 lb 5 oz.
